Butterflies with Flowers Tattoo Designs
Butterflies with Flowers tattoo designs are becoming increasingly popular among tattoo enthusiasts. These designs are not only beautiful but also hold significant meanings. A butterfly is a symbol of transformation, freedom, and beauty while flowers symbolize growth, life, and love. In combination, they represent the beauty and fragility of life. In this article, we will explore various butterfly with flowers tattoo designs that you can consider for your next tattoo.
1. Watercolor Butterfly with Flowers Tattoo
Watercolor tattoos have been gaining popularity in recent years, and for a good reason. They are unique and stunning, just like this Watercolor Butterfly with Flowers tattoo. The design features a vibrant butterfly surrounded by colorful flowers, creating a beautiful watercolor effect. This tattoo is perfect for those who want to add a splash of color to their body art.

Design Elements of the Butterfly with Flowers Tattoo
The butterfly with flowers tattoo typically incorporates a butterfly with various types of flowers. Popular flower choices include roses, lilies, and daisies. The design can be done in a variety of styles, including traditional, black and grey, or watercolor. Adding other design elements, such as feathers or vines, can make your tattoo unique.
Choosing the Right Color Palette
Color is a crucial part of the butterfly with flowers design. When choosing your color palette, consider the type of flowers you'd like to include in the design. Soft pastels work well for a feminine and delicate look, while bright colors can create a bold and vibrant design.
Placement of Your Tattoo
The placement of your tattoo can impact the overall look and feel of the design. Butterfly with flowers tattoos look great on the shoulder blade, upper back, ankle, or wrist. Consider the size of the design and how it will look in relation to your body shape.
